본문 바로가기

Programming310

[C] do~while문을 이용한 구구단 반복문 중 하나인 do~while문을 이용한 구구단의 구현입니다. #include void main() { int i = 2; //단 do { int j = 1; printf(" --%d단--\n", i); do { printf("%d X %d = %d\n",i,j,i*j); j++; } while (j 2021. 2. 23.
[C] while문을 이용한 구구단 for문을 이용해서 구구단을 구현했다면 이번에는 while문을 이용한 구구단을 구현합니다. #include void main() { int i = 2; //단 while (i 2021. 2. 23.
[C] 입력 받은 숫자로 구구단 출력하기 (+역순으로 출력) #include void main() { int input; printf("단 입력 : "); scanf_s("%d", &input); printf("\n --%d단--\n", input); for (int i = 1; i = 1; i--) { printf("%d X %d = %d\n", input, i, input * i); } } 거꾸로 출력하기 위해서 반복문의 초기식을 9로 주고 1이 될때까지 i를 반복할때 마다 1씩 감소시켰습니다. 2021. 2. 22.
[C] for문을 이용한 구구단 출력 #include void main() { for (int i = 2; i 2021. 2. 22.
[JAVA] 별표 피라미드 출력 import java.util.Scanner; public class OnStudy { static void starPyramid(int column) { for (int i = 0; i < column; i++) { //입력받은 단만큼 반복하기 위한 반복문 for (int j = 0; j < column - i - 1; j++) { //해당 행에서의 공백을 위한 반복문 System.out.print(" "); } for (int k = 0; k < (i * 2 + 1); k++) { //해당 행에서의 별을 찍기 위한 반복문 System.out.print("*"); } System.out.println(); } } public static void main(String[] args) { Scanner s.. 2021. 2. 22.
[JAVA] 반복문 이용하여 별표 직각삼각형 출력하기 사용자로부터 삼각형의 단 수를 입력받아 출력합니다. 직각의 위치는 총 네 가지(왼쪽 아래, 왼쪽 위, 오른쪽 아래, 오른쪽 위)를 출력합니다. import java.util.Scanner; public class OnStudy { static void triangle1(int column) { //왼쪽 아래가 직각 for (int i = 0; i < column; i++) { for (int j = 0; j < i + 1; j++) { System.out.print("*"); } System.out.println(); } } static void triangle2(int column) { //왼쪽 위가 직각 for (int i = 0; i < column; i++) { for (int j = 0; j <.. 2021. 2. 22.
300x250